Abstract:
The nonlinearities of photorefractive materials such as Fe:LiNbO3, BSO, BGO,… are used to filter the Fourier spectrum of an object. Image processing techniques, such as contrast inversion or contrast enhancement of amplitude objects, and phase objects visualization are thus obtained with simple optical devices and low power cw lasers.

Abstract:
Median filtering, an effective non-linear signal enhancement technique, has been successfully used for the suppression of impulsive noise and extracting features from noisy signals. Although median filtering can effectively preserve the sharp changes in signals, some signal distortion may be introduced and some features of signals may be lost. In this research, we investigate the effects of median filtering on fractional processes which are characterized by the heavy-tailed distribution or the long-range dependence (LRD). Abstract:
Spatial filtering, which relies on the insertion of masks, slits or other objects such as stops in the Fourier transform plane of an optical imaging system, is a well established technique for optical image processing, These conventional methods, however, suffer from serious drawbacks such as the possibility of updating or renewing these Fourier masks at the speeds required for real-time processing.
